Dr. Carla Barnett, CARICOM Secretary-General, will participate in a number of events at the Fourth International Conference on Small Island Developing States (SIDS4) which will be held in Antigua and Barbuda, 27-30 May 2024.

The Secretary-General will participate in a High-Level Dialogue on Tuesday, 28 May, on Advancing Inter-Regional Partnerships and Institutional Innovation. On Wednesday, 29 May, the Secretary-General will be on another High-Level Dialogue panel that focuses on Leveraging CARICOM's Natural Capital to Capitalise on Innovative Financial Instruments to drive CARICOM's Resilience and Sustainable Development.
